-There is at least talk within WWE of doing a Cody Rhodes vs. Goldust feud at some point over the next six months. The talk is that if they go through with the program, Goldust would be the heel and it would be done in early 2014.

- A few people in WWE creative have been thinking of angles for Bill Goldberg and Ryback, in case something gets worked out for WrestleMania XXX. It's not a done deal but it is something being talked about. There is a chance of Goldberg vs. Ryback happening because both sides have not closed the door on a WWE return.

- For what it's worth, people within WWE believe that Hulk Hogan is staying with TNA. At the same time, there are people in WWE would like to have him for WrestleMania XXX but the question is do they want him bad enough to out-bid TNA.

It was noted by a WWE source that if they put either Randy Savage or The Ultimate Warrior in the Hall of Fame next year, Hogan could do their induction speech, plus some kind of angle with a mid-level heel on the actual pay-per-view.

With The Rock and Steve Austin very questionable for WrestleMania XXX, Hogan could be the person to deliver big numbers for WWE. Last year's WrestleMania numbers were disappointing and there's a feeling that The Rock appearing for the fourth straight year isn't going to pop the numbers this time around. Unless there is a major outside attraction, there's also a feeling that the only ting that will get WrestleMania back to its previous numbers is an announced retirement and final match for The Undertaker, something big with Hogan or something big with Austin

- The company has been advertising Christian and Rey Mysterio for next week's WWE tour in Mexico. Christian was also slated to face Alberto Del Rio at several upcoming WWE live events.

WWE has since pulled Christian from advertising for next week's tour, while Mysterio is still scheduled to appear. Also, Del Rio is now slated to defend his World Heavyweight Championship against The Great Khali at this weekend's WWE live events in Pennsylvania and Rhode Island.
